PIZZA…PRESTO!
Making your own dough is great, but not if it delays dinner. Use our three store-bought picks for pie on the fly!
THIN: Mama Mary’s Thin & Crispy Pizza Crusts
These thin crusts with a brick-oven flavor stayed crisp even when we piled on the toppings. ($4.99 for 2 crusts)
THICKER: Schwan’s Starter Crust
This reminded us of a slice straight from a pizza parlor, with a crunchy, sweet-earthy taste. ($7.24 for 2 crusts)
THICKEST: Boboli Original Pizza Crust
After just 10 minutes in the oven, this crust got puffy and deliciously chewy—without being too doughy. ($4.59 for 1 crust)

Here’s a snapshot of my first time making a steak at home! I went to the market looking to buy a sirloin steak, as it seemed familiar, but ended up leaving with a cut of flatiron steak per the butcher’s suggestion. Though it wasn’t as tender as I’d anticipated, it was very flavorful! I topped it with herb butter and made parmesan fries as a yummy side!
